Stampin Blend Vellum Technique with Gold Texture

One of my favourite bloggers lives right here in Canada’s east coast.  Her name is Tina Zinck and has a very successful Stampin’ Up! business.  I always look forward to watching her tutorials.

This particular card uses Tina’s background technique called Stampin Blend Vellum Technique with Gold Texture.  The results are stunning.

Today a stamping forum I belong to is having a Fest where challenges are posted and participants have a chance to win prizes.  Tina’s technique is what I picked out for my challenge.  If you didn’t click to see the video above, you can see it here.

My cards are for Mother’s Day, which I’m taking to work to sell.  These cards are mini slimline size.  They have been gold embossed on the outside and inside where it says “Happy Mother’s Day.”
